Golden Globes 2019 – Full List of Winners!
As every year we had the Golden Globe Awards last night. Glamorous dresses, a LOT of stars and amazing movies, actors and directors to honor for their work. Check out the List of Winners below!
The Winners!
- Best Motion Picture, Drama – Bohemian Rhapsody
- Best Performance by an Actor in a Motion Picture, Drama – Rami Malek, Bohemian Rhapsody
- Best Motion Picture, Musical or Comedy – Green Book
- Best Performance by an Actress in a Motion Picture, Drama – Glenn Close, The Wife
- Best Performance by an Actor in a Motion Picture, Musical or Comedy – Christian Bale, Vice
- Best Performance by an Actress in a Motion Picture, Musical or Comedy – Olivia Colman, The Favourite
- Best Performance by an Actor in a Television Series, Musical, or Comedy – Michael Douglas, The Kominsky Method
- Best Motion Picture, Animated – Spiderman: Into the Spiderverse
- Best Performance by an Actor in a TV Series, Drama – Richard Madden, Bodyguard
- Best Television Series, Drama – The Americans
- Best Performance by an Actor in a Supporting Role in a Series, Limited Series, or Motion Picture Made for Television – Ben Whishaw, A Very English Scandal
- Best Performance by an Actress in a Leading Role in a Series, Limited Series or Motion Picture Made for Television – Patricia Arquette, Escape at Dannemora
- Best Original Score, Motion Picture – Justin Hurwitz, First Man
- Best Original Song, Motion Picture – Shallow, A Star Is Born
- Best Performance by an Actress in a Supporting Role in a Motion Picture – Regina King, If Beale Street Could Talk
- Best Performance by an Actress in a TV Series, Drama – Sandra Oh, Killing Eve
- Best Performance by an Actor in a Supporting Role in a Motion Picture – Mahershala Ali, Green Book
- Best Screenplay, Motion Picture – Peter Farrelly, Nick Vallelonga, Brian Currie, Green Book
- Best Performance by an Actress in a Supporting Role in a Series, Limited Series, or Motion Picture Made for Television – Patricia Clarkson, Sharp Objects
- Best Motion Picture, Foreign Language – Roma
- Best Performance by an Actor in a Limited Series or Motion Picture Made for Television – Darren Criss, The Assassination of Gianni Versace: American Crime Story
- Best Director, Motion Picture – Alfonso Cuarón, Roma
- Best Performance by an Actress in a Television Series, Musical or Comedy – Rachel Brosnahan, The Marvelous Mrs. Maisel
- Best Television Series, Musical or Comedy – The Kominsky Method
- Best Television Limited Series or Motion Picture Made for Television – The Assassination of Gianni Versace: American Crime Story
